SQL基础入门与常用命令详解
需积分: 48 144 浏览量
更新于2024-07-06
1
收藏 290KB PDF 举报
"SQL必知必会"是一本详细介绍SQL基础知识的指南,主要涵盖了MySQL和PostgreSQL两种数据库管理系统。该文档分为多个章节,详细讲解了SQL的核心概念、语法和操作。
1. SQL基础知识:
- 学习SQL的起点是理解其基本结构(章节1),包括数据类型如整型( ihtān)、字符串(vārchār)等以及基本的SQL命令结构。
- 学习者会被引导学习SQL的查询语言,例如如何使用WHERE子句(章节2.4)来筛选数据,包括简单的条件(西藏方言:WHEREৼݙ)和更复杂的逻辑(如多条件组合)。
- 关联查询(如INNER JOIN和OUTER JOIN)在SQL中很重要,它们用于结合不同表中的数据(章节9.1)。
2. MySQL特定内容:
- 文档提到使用mycli工具(章节1.1),这是一款MySQL命令行客户端,提供增强的界面和快捷键,如vi模式下的mycli操作,使得命令输入更为高效。
- PostgreSQL与MySQL虽然都是关系型数据库,但SQL语法有差异,文中提到了pgcli作为PostgreSQL的命令行客户端(章节1.2),并介绍了安装方法。
- 数据库表的创建示例(如创建class和student表)展示了如何在MySQL中定义字段类型、约束和外键关系(章节1.2和2)。
3. SQL高级概念:
- 除了基础操作,文档还涉及SQL查询优化(章节2.5至2.11),如排序()、分组(ړᕟ)和聚合函数(ൊفہഝ)。
- 学习者还会接触到SQL的不同命令(章节8),如存储过程(萝卜萝卜ԟ)、触发器(章节8.1)和视图(章节8.2)。
4. 其他话题:
- FAQ部分(章节9)解答了一些常见问题,比如JOIN操作的深入解释(章节9.1)和如何使用特定SQL命令(如GROUP BY和ORDER BY)。
- 还包括了SQL性能调优的一些策略,比如避免全表扫描(章节9.4)和有效利用SELECT语句(章节9.6)。
"SQL必知必会.pdf"提供了全面的SQL入门指南,适合初学者系统学习SQL语言,并通过实例和实用工具,帮助读者掌握数据库管理和查询优化技巧。无论是MySQL还是PostgreSQL用户,都能从中受益。
2018-03-23 上传
2012-08-21 上传
2023-07-21 上传
2023-05-10 上传
2023-07-27 上传
2023-08-12 上传
2024-01-20 上传
2023-05-14 上传
努力向自由奋斗的小猪猪
- 粉丝: 0
- 资源: 1
最新资源
- JHU荣誉单变量微积分课程教案介绍
- Naruto爱好者必备CLI测试应用
- Android应用显示Ignaz-Taschner-Gymnasium取消课程概览
- ASP学生信息档案管理系统毕业设计及完整源码
- Java商城源码解析:酒店管理系统快速开发指南
- 构建可解析文本框:.NET 3.5中实现文本解析与验证
- Java语言打造任天堂红白机模拟器—nes4j解析
- 基于Hadoop和Hive的网络流量分析工具介绍
- Unity实现帝国象棋:从游戏到复刻
- WordPress文档嵌入插件:无需浏览器插件即可上传和显示文档
- Android开源项目精选:优秀项目篇
- 黑色设计商务酷站模板 - 网站构建新选择
- Rollup插件去除JS文件横幅:横扫许可证头
- AngularDart中Hammock服务的使用与REST API集成
- 开源AVR编程器:高效、低成本的微控制器编程解决方案
- Anya Keller 图片组合的开发部署记录